一、用代码写一份专属情书:技术人的浪漫表达
1. 动态网页情书:HTML+CSS+JavaScript的沉浸式体验
开发者可快速搭建一个响应式网页,通过CSS动画实现文字逐字显示、背景渐变或照片轮播效果。例如:
<!DOCTYPE html><html><head><style>.letter { font-size: 24px; line-height: 1.6; opacity: 0; animation: fadeIn 3s forwards; }@keyframes fadeIn { to { opacity: 1; } }</style></head><body><div class="letter">亲爱的,你的笑容是我调试通过的最美代码……</div><script>// 可添加交互逻辑,如点击按钮播放女友喜欢的歌曲</script></body></html>
优势:5分钟即可完成,支持手机端访问,可嵌入两人合照或共同回忆的时间轴。
2. Python脚本生成个性化礼物清单
编写一个脚本,根据女友的购物车或收藏夹数据,自动生成推荐清单并标注优惠信息:
import pandas as pd# 模拟数据:女友收藏的商品(名称、原价、双十一价)data = {"商品": ["项链", "手账本", "香水"],"原价": [599, 129, 389],"双十一价": [399, 89, 299]}df = pd.DataFrame(data)df["节省金额"] = df["原价"] - df["双十一价"]print(df.sort_values("节省金额", ascending=False).to_markdown())
应用场景:输出Markdown格式的清单,打印后附上手写便签:“我帮你算了笔账,省下的钱够我们吃三顿火锅啦!”
二、开发实用工具解决她的日常痛点
1. 自动化提醒工具:防忘事神器
用Python的schedule库为女友设置重要事项提醒(如生理期、会议时间):
import scheduleimport timefrom datetime import datetimedef remind(message):print(f"[{datetime.now()}] 提醒:{message}") # 可替换为发送短信或邮件的代码schedule.every().day.at("09:00").do(remind, "宝贝记得吃早餐哦~")schedule.every().wednesday.at("20:00").do(remind, "今晚8点《某某综艺》更新啦!")while True:schedule.run_pending()time.sleep(1)
升级方案:部署到云服务器(如阿里云ECS),设置微信机器人推送,实现7×24小时在线关怀。
2. 购物车优惠计算器:精准薅羊毛
开发一个Excel宏或Web应用,输入商品价格和满减规则后自动计算最优组合:
' Excel VBA示例:计算满300减50的最优方案Function OptimalDiscount(total As Double) As DoubleDim discount As Doublediscount = Int(total / 300) * 50OptimalDiscount = total - discountEnd Function
用户价值:帮助女友快速决策,避免“为了凑单买无用商品”的尴尬,体现你的理性与贴心。
三、超越代码的浪漫:细节决定成败
1. 定制化礼物:3D打印与开源硬件
- 3D打印首饰:用Tinkercad设计一个融合两人名字缩写的吊坠,成本约50元,但独一无二。
- 智能陪伴设备:用Arduino制作一个会发光的心形装置,通过WiFi连接手机,在她加班时自动亮起暖光。
2. 时间管理:为她腾出专属时光
- 代码评审变约会:将周会时间改为“双人编程日”,一起完成一个开源项目贡献(如翻译文档、修复bug)。
- 学习新技能:报名双人陶艺课或烘焙课,用非技术场景建立共同回忆,避免“只会敲键盘”的刻板印象。
3. 社交媒体助攻:公开秀恩爱
- GitHub仓库表白:创建一个名为
love-letter的仓库,用README.md写情书,通过Commit记录修改历史,象征“不断优化的爱情”。 - 技术梗互动:在她的朋友圈评论中用Markdown语法排版:“亲爱的,你比递归更让我着迷 💻❤️”,既专业又有趣。
四、避坑指南:开发者容易犯的错误
- 过度依赖技术:不要只发一个“520元红包+代码情书”,实物礼物(如她提过想买的书)更能体现用心。
- 忽视非技术需求:如果她抱怨“你总在敲代码”,双十一当天应主动提出:“今天不碰电脑,陪你去逛街/看展”。
- 技术术语过载:解释你的礼物原理时,用“这个装置能感应你的靠近”代替“通过红外传感器触发LED灯”。
五、长期关系维护:双十一后的持续浪漫
- 建立共同项目:用Git管理两人的旅行计划,每次出行后更新
README.md,记录趣事与照片。 - 技术分享会:每月举办一次“女友科普日”,用通俗语言讲解你正在做的技术(如AI绘画原理),满足她的好奇心。
- 职业支持:如果她也是技术从业者,双十一可送她一门Udemy课程或一本专业书籍,附上卡片:“一起升级打怪,成为更厉害的我们”。
结语:开发者的浪漫不在于代码的复杂度,而在于将技术思维转化为对她的关注。双十一不仅是购物节,更是你展示“理性与感性并存”特质的绝佳机会。记住,最好的代码永远是“用心编写”的那一段。